суббота, 17 февраля 2018 г.

py2exe и PIL

Товарищи, на копание с этой штукой я потратила несколько прекрасных вечеров, которые могла бы провести на море с пивом или за просмотром высокоинтеллектуальных артхаусных фильмов. А решение оказалось просто до идиотизма.

Итак, если кто-то вдруг еще пользуется py2exe и хочет запаковать свою прекрасную программу на питоне в exe-шник, а у программы есть в зависимостях PIL или другой пакет, поставляемый в виде яйца (.egg), то перед сборкой нужно это яйцо распаковать. Находим яйцо в C:\Python34\Lib\site-packages (т.е. внутри папки установленых pip'ом питоньих библиотек). Тупо приписываем .zip в конец имени файла, тупо распаковываем его архиватором в ту же папку. Тупо запускаем py2exe и не менее тупо идем развлекаться всеми доступными способами, потому что это собственно все, что нам нужно!

Комментариев нет:

Отправить комментарий